Preventive Maintenance Strategy: Protecting Your RadioLinx Wireless Infrastructure

A wireless access point failure in an industrial environment rarely occurs in isolation. When the RLX2-IHW goes offline — whether due to power surge, firmware corruption, hardware aging, or physical damage — the downstream impact typically affects every device relying on that wireless link: remote I/O racks, mobile HMI panels, wireless barcode scanners, and distributed PLC nodes. A structured preventive maintenance approach, combined with strategic spare parts stocking, is the most effective way to minimize mean time to repair (MTTR) and protect production continuity.

During scheduled maintenance windows or annual control cabinet inspections, technicians servicing the RLX2-IHW should simultaneously audit the broader wireless and control infrastructure. The 24 VDC panel power supply feeding the access point is a common failure point — units from ProSoft’s PWRflex series or equivalent DIN-Rail power supplies should be checked for output voltage stability and capacitor aging. Alongside the power supply, the RLX2-IHW-A (external antenna) and associated RF coaxial cables should be inspected for connector corrosion, cable jacket cracking, and signal attenuation — degraded antennas are a leading cause of intermittent wireless dropouts that are frequently misdiagnosed as access point failures.

For facilities running ProSoft RadioLinx client radios such as the RLX2-IHNF (non-filtering client) or RLX2-IHNF-A variants, maintaining a matched spare client radio alongside the RLX2-IHW access point ensures that both ends of the wireless link can be restored simultaneously during a fault event. In multi-hop or bridge configurations, the RLX2-IHW-B bridge variant should also be included in the spare parts plan.

Within the control cabinet, the ProSoft MVI56E-MNET or similar Ethernet communication modules connecting the ControlLogix PLC backplane to the wireless network should be inspected for firmware currency and connector integrity. If the wireless network carries Modbus TCP or EtherNet/IP traffic to remote field devices, the ProSoft PLX51-MBTCP-CLIENT gateway or equivalent protocol converter modules are equally critical components to include in the spare inventory. Loose RJ45 connectors on the LAN port of the RLX2-IHW are a frequently overlooked failure mode — a spare industrial-grade Ethernet patch cable (Cat5e or Cat6, shielded) should always be available in the maintenance kit.

For plants operating Allen-Bradley ControlLogix or CompactLogix systems with wireless I/O extensions, the 1756-EN2T EtherNet/IP communication module and associated 1756-A7 or 1756-A10 chassis backplanes should be verified for firmware compatibility with the wireless network topology. In legacy installations where the RLX2-IHW bridges older serial-based PLCs to modern Ethernet networks, ProSoft MVI46-MNET or MVI71-MNET modules may also be present in the system and warrant inclusion in the preventive maintenance checklist.

Finally, the DIN-Rail terminal blocks and 24 VDC fuse modules on the power distribution rail feeding the RLX2-IHW should be inspected for loose connections and blown fuses — a simple but often overlooked cause of access point power loss. Stocking a set of spare Phoenix Contact or Weidmüller DIN-Rail fuse holders and compatible fuse cartridges alongside the RLX2-IHW spare is a low-cost, high-value addition to any industrial maintenance inventory.

Strategic Replacement Solutions: Extending Legacy System Life and Reducing Downtime

The ProSoft RLX2-IHW was designed as a direct upgrade path from the original ProSoft RadioLinx RLX-IHW platform, maintaining backward compatibility with existing 802.11b/g wireless clients while adding 802.11a dual-band capability. This makes the RLX2-IHW an ideal drop-in replacement for aging first-generation RadioLinx access points without requiring reconfiguration of the wireless client network or changes to the PLC communication program.

For maintenance engineers managing aging automation systems, the RLX2-IHW replacement strategy offers three key advantages. First, zero-downtime swap capability: because the RLX2-IHW retains the same DIN-Rail form factor, power input specification, and antenna connector type as its predecessor, physical replacement can be completed in under 30 minutes by a qualified technician. Second, configuration portability: ProSoft Configuration Builder (PCB) software allows the existing access point configuration to be exported, archived, and loaded onto the replacement unit, eliminating manual reconfiguration errors. Third, extended system life: by replacing aging wireless hardware before failure occurs — rather than reactively after a production stoppage — maintenance teams can schedule replacements during planned downtime windows, avoiding the far greater cost of emergency repairs and lost production.

Support FAQ

Q1: Is the RLX2-IHW compatible with my existing RadioLinx RLX-IHW client radios?
Yes. The RLX2-IHW is backward compatible with first-generation RadioLinx RLX-IHW and RLX-IHNF client radios operating in 802.11b/g mode. The access point can be configured to operate exclusively in 802.11b/g mode to maintain full compatibility with legacy clients while the wireless network is progressively upgraded.

Q3: How should I manage RLX2-IHW spare parts inventory for a multi-site facility?
For facilities with multiple RadioLinx wireless networks across different production areas or sites, we recommend maintaining a minimum of one RLX2-IHW spare per five installed access points, with at least one spare per site regardless of installed base size. Spares should be stored in anti-static packaging in a climate-controlled environment and rotated into service on a 5-year cycle to prevent capacitor aging in stored units. Centralized spare parts management with documented unit serial numbers and firmware versions simplifies rapid deployment during fault events.

Q4: Can the RLX2-IHW be used as a replacement in non-ProSoft wireless networks?
The RLX2-IHW supports standard 802.11a/b/g protocols and can function as a general-purpose industrial wireless access point in non-ProSoft environments. However, advanced features such as deterministic roaming, ProSoft-specific QoS profiles, and integration with ProSoft Configuration Builder are optimized for use within the RadioLinx ecosystem. For mixed-vendor wireless networks, compatibility testing in a non-production environment is recommended before deployment.
